Trailblazers in Film: Hispanic Actresses Paving the Way

Hispanic actresses have been making waves in Hollywood for decades, paving the way for future generations of talent. From classic icons like Rita Moreno and Dolores del Rio to modern-day stars like Salma Hayek and Zoe Saldana, these actresses have left their mark on the industry.

One notable trailblazer is Sonia Braga, who made history as the first Brazilian actress to be nominated for a Golden Globe. Her breakthrough role in the film “Kiss of the Spider Woman” showcased her talent and versatility, solidifying her status as one of the most influential Hispanic actresses in Hollywood.

Another trailblazer is Jennifer Lopez, who has become a household name for her music and acting career. She became the first Hispanic actress to earn over $1 million for a film role, marking a significant milestone for representation and diversity in the industry.

Celebrating Hispanic Talent: Iconic Performances

Hispanic actresses have delivered some of the most unforgettable performances in the history of film and television. From dramatic roles to comedies, these actresses have showcased their range and talent, captivating audiences worldwide.

One such performance is that of America Ferrera in the hit TV series Ugly Betty. Ferrera’s portrayal of Betty Suarez, a smart and quirky Latina woman working in the fashion industry, earned her critical acclaim and a Primetime Emmy Award.

Sofia Vergara is another famous Hispanic actress known for her iconic performance as Gloria Delgado-Pritchett in Modern Family. Her portrayal of the vivacious and hilarious Gloria earned her multiple award nominations and cemented her status as one of the most recognizable actresses in Hollywood.

Another iconic performance came from Rita Moreno, who played Anita in the classic film West Side Story. The Puerto Rican actress brought authenticity and depth to her role, earning her an Academy Award for Best Supporting Actress.

No discussion of iconic performances by Hispanic actresses would be complete without mentioning Salma Hayek’s turn as the artist Frida Kahlo in Frida. Hayek brought both passion and vulnerability to her portrayal of the iconic Mexican artist, earning her an Academy Award nomination for Best Actress.

These and many other performances by Hispanic actresses have left a lasting impact on audiences, showcasing the talent, versatility, and depth that these actresses bring to their roles.
